Shower grout repair services involve fixing damaged or deteriorated grout lines in bathroom showers to restore their appearance and functionality. Over time, grout can become cracked, stained, or crumbled due to regular use, moisture exposure, and age. Skilled contractors use specialized tools and materials to remove the compromised grout and replace it with fresh, durable grout that matches the existing pattern. This process helps prevent water from seeping behind tiles, which can lead to further damage or mold growth, ensuring the shower remains a safe and attractive space.

Many common problems can be addressed through grout repair, including cracking, crumbling, discoloration, and mold buildup in the grout lines. Cracked or missing grout can allow water to penetrate behind tiles, causing issues like loose tiles or water damage to underlying walls. Discolored or stained grout can also detract from the overall look of a bathroom, making it appear dingy or poorly maintained. Repairing or replacing grout is an effective way to improve both the appearance and waterproofing of a shower, extending its lifespan and reducing the need for more extensive repairs later on.

The overview below groups typical Shower Grout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Phoenix, AZ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or grout issues or small cracks, local contractors typically charge between $150 and $400. Many routine repairs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the damage and accessibility.

Mid-Range Repairs - More extensive grout cleaning, sealing, or patching projects generally cost between $400 and $1,000. These are common for bathrooms with multiple tiles needing attention.

Full Grout Restoration - Complete removal and regrouting of shower tiles can range from $1,000 to $2,500 for many homes. Larger, more complex projects may push beyond this range, especially in custom or older showers.

Full Shower Rebuild - In cases where grout repair is part of a full shower renovation, costs can reach $3,000 to $5,000 or more. These projects are less frequent but necessary for significant tile or structural issues.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es grout to deteriorate in showers? Shower grout can deteriorate due to constant exposure to moisture, mold growth, and the use of harsh cleaning chemicals, leading to cracks and discoloration.

How can I tell if my shower grout need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, missing grout, discoloration, or mold buildup that doesn't respond to cleaning, indicating the need for professional repair.

What are common methods used for shower grout repair? Local contractors often use grout replacement, sealing, or re-grouting techniques to restore the appearance and function of shower grout.

Is it possible to prevent future grout damage in showers? Proper sealing, regular cleaning, and addressing leaks promptly can help prevent future damage to shower grout.

How do local contractors typically handle shower grout repair projects? They assess the damage, remove and replace compromised grout, and ensure proper sealing to extend the longevity of the repair.
